Subscription boxes are the gift that keeps on giving. You are made up of many things that contribute to the number you see on the scale including water, bone, tissue, fat, and muscle mass. This matters because when you are looking to lose weight , you are hoping to lose body fat. If you are also strength training as part of your weight loss journey it is entirely possible you are going to see some changes in lean body mass at the same time.
Not to mention the normal weight fluctuations from water weight. If you are only relating on the scale, you might find yourself not losing weight especially in the first few weeks which can cause you to get frustrated and give up. Yes, some scales will measure body composition, but they can be inaccurate and at the mercy of hard to control variables: like your hydration status, last time you ate, exercise schedule, etc.
Calorie control is crucial to just about every health and fitness goal, so understanding your basic energy needs is key to supporting good health and getting results. Your body weight only gives you a rough estimate of your daily energy needs , but knowing your total lean body mass will allow you to get a much more accurate picture of your daily needs so you are able to fine tune your nutrition. Muscle is more metabolic than fat and can help you burn more calories naturally.

A pound is a pound of feathers, glass, Jell-O — you name it. However, muscle does have a greater density than fat, meaning it takes up less volume than an equal amount of fat.
This explains why someone can look slimmer without a significant drop in weight. The reverse is true too. This effect is often noticeable in older adults, since muscles tend to shrink with age and damaged muscle cells are repaired at a much slower rate.
